The Discovery of Sildenafil

The discovery of Sildenafil, commonly known by its brand name Viagra, as a viable treatment for erectile dysfunction (ED) began in the 1980s with a drug called UK-92480. The drug was being studied as a potential treatment for high blood pressure and angina, but during clinical trials, it was discovered that it had an unexpected side effect – it was causing erections in male participants.

Researchers quickly realized the potential of this side effect and shifted their focus to studying the drug’s effects on ED. In the early 1990s, Pfizer, a pharmaceutical company, acquired the rights to UK-92480 and continued its research. Eventually, the compound was renamed Sildenafil, and clinical trials began in earnest to determine its efficacy in treating ED.

The clinical trials were successful, and in 1998, Sildenafil was approved by the FDA as a treatment for ED. This approval marked a significant milestone in the treatment of ED, as prior to Sildenafil, treatments were limited and often ineffective. Sildenafil’s success paved the way for other phosphodiesterase type 5 (PDE5) inhibitors, such as Tadalafil and Vardenafil, to be developed as ED treatments.

Today, Sildenafil and other PDE5 inhibitors are widely used and have transformed the treatment of ED. They work by increasing blood flow to the penis, which is necessary for an erection to occur. While they are not a cure for ED, they have provided millions of men with a viable treatment option that allows them to enjoy a fulfilling sex life. The discovery of Sildenafil and its subsequent approval as an ED treatment has been a game-changer in the field of men’s health.

The Popularity of Viagra

After its approval by the FDA in 1998, Viagra quickly became a cultural phenomenon and a household name. The drug was widely covered in the media and was the subject of countless jokes and references in popular culture.

The popularity of Viagra can be attributed to several factors. First and foremost, it represented a breakthrough in the treatment of ED. Prior to Viagra, treatments were limited and often ineffective, leaving many men feeling hopeless and ashamed. Viagra provided a viable treatment option, which helped to remove the stigma surrounding ED.

Additionally, the marketing of Viagra was innovative and effective. The iconic blue pill became instantly recognizable, and the “Get back to mischief” campaign, which featured middle-aged men getting up to all sorts of mischief, was widely successful.

Viagra’s popularity also reflected a broader cultural shift towards more open attitudes about sex and sexuality. The drug helped to spark conversations about sexual health and helped to normalize discussions around ED.

The Future of Sildenafil

While Viagra remains a popular and effective treatment for ED, the future of Sildenafil is not limited to this condition.

Sildenafil is also used to treat pulmonary arterial hypertension (PAH), a rare and progressive disorder characterized by high blood pressure in the arteries that supply blood to the lungs.

In addition, ongoing research is exploring the potential of Sildenafil to treat a variety of other conditions, including Raynaud’s phenomenon, a condition in which the fingers and toes become cold and numb due to reduced blood flow, and altitude sickness, a condition that can occur at high altitudes due to decreased oxygen levels.
